How big is the electric vehicle fluids market?
According to 6Wresearch internal database and industry insights, the
Global Electric Vehicle Fluids Market was valued at approximately USD 2.01 billion in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 7.16 billion by 2031, growing at a CAGR of 19.8% during the forecast period.
This rapid growth is attributed to the surging adoption of electric vehicles (EVs) worldwide, increasing focus on battery thermal management, and the need for specialized lubricants and coolants that support EV efficiency. The need for high-performance fluids is also being driven by improvements in EV drivetrain technology and an increase in EV manufacturing output.

Electric Vehicle Fluids Market Trends
The market is seeing the emergence of next-generation fluids designed specifically for electric powertrains. Thermal management fluids are gaining traction, and manufacturers are focusing on dielectric properties to prevent short circuits. Synthetic EV fluids tailored to regional climatic conditions are becoming more popular. Sustainability is also driving the push toward biodegradable and long-lasting formulations.
Emerging Developments in the Electric Vehicle Fluids Market
Manufacturers are developing multi-functional fluids that combine lubrication, cooling, and dielectric properties. Research is ongoing into bio-based EV fluids to align with environmental goals. Smart fluids compatible with IoT-connected systems for real-time monitoring and predictive maintenance are also being tested. Fluid recycling and extended drain intervals are additional areas of innovation.
